The first thing that sets the Liberty Lincoln Gun Safe apart is its security features. Many safes claim to be secure, but not all deliver under pressure.
- The Lincoln series uses thick steel construction (up to 10-gauge steel), making it extremely difficult to cut or pry open.
- It has up to 15 locking bolts on all four sides of the door. These bolts are thicker and longer than those on entry-level safes.
- The safe comes with UL-listed locks, either mechanical or electronic. These locks are tested to strict standards and are much harder to defeat than basic locks.
- The Triple Case Hardened Steel Plates protect the lock area from drilling attacks.
Here’s a quick look at how the Lincoln compares to a typical entry-level safe:
| Feature | Liberty Lincoln | Entry-Level Safe |
|---|---|---|
| Steel Thickness | 10-gauge | 14-gauge |
| Locking Bolts | Up to 15 | 6-8 |
| Lock Type | UL-listed Electronic/Mechanical | Basic Keypad/Key |
| Hard Plate Protection | Yes | Rare |
For most homeowners, these advanced protections mean a thief will need heavy tools and a lot of time to even try breaking in.
Fire Protection That Goes Beyond
Your safe should protect against more than theft. House fires are a real risk, and not every safe is equal here.

- Multiple layers of fireboard surround the interior, including the ceiling, walls, door, and even the floor.
- The Palusol® expanding fire seal in the door frame swells up in heat, sealing out smoke and flames.
Here’s how fire protection stacks up:
| Safe Model | Fire Rating (minutes) | Temperature Tested | Seal Type |
|---|---|---|---|
| Liberty Lincoln | 110 | 1200°F | Palusol® |
| Popular Competitor A | 60 | 1200°F | Basic |
| Budget Safe B | 30 | 1200°F | None |
Many buyers overlook fire rating or don’t know how fast a fire can destroy valuables. In reality, the extra time can be the difference between saving your documents and losing everything.

Thoughtful Interior And Storage Options
The Liberty Lincoln isn’t just tough—it’s designed for daily use. The inside of the safe offers:
- Fully adjustable shelving for rifles, shotguns, handguns, and accessories.
- Interior door storage for pistols, magazines, important papers, and even jewelry.
- Built-in lighting so you can see inside, even at night or in a dark room.
- A dehumidifier outlet to help prevent rust and moisture damage.
You can customize the safe’s interior to fit your needs as your collection grows or changes. Some safes force you to use a fixed layout, but the Lincoln adapts with you.

Lifetime Warranty And Support
A gun safe is a long-term purchase. Liberty stands behind the Lincoln with a lifetime warranty against fire and attempted break-ins. If your safe is damaged in a fire or burglary, Liberty will repair or replace it at no cost.
- This warranty is transferable—if you sell the safe, the new owner is still covered.
- Liberty has a large dealer network across the US, so help is nearby if you ever need service.
Many cheap safes offer only a short warranty, and some brands disappear in a few years. With Liberty, you get long-term peace of mind.

Non-obvious Insights Most People Miss
- Safe weight matters. The Lincoln is extremely heavy (often over 1,000 lbs for larger models). This means it’s much harder for thieves to move, but you’ll need professional delivery.
- Insurance companies sometimes offer lower premiums if you store valuables in a high-rated safe like the Lincoln. Check with your provider to see if you qualify for savings.
- Humidity can ruin guns and documents over time. The Lincoln’s electrical outlet lets you add a dehumidifier or “golden rod” easily—something many safes lack.

Frequently Asked Questions
How Many Guns Can The Liberty Lincoln Hold?
Depending on the model size, the Lincoln can store up to 41 long guns. Interior shelving allows for a mix of rifles, shotguns, and handguns.
Does The Liberty Lincoln Require Professional Installation?
Because of its weight and size, professional delivery and installation are strongly recommended. This prevents damage to your home and ensures safe placement.
Can I Change The Lock Type Later?
Yes, you can upgrade or change from a mechanical to an electronic lock (or vice versa) by contacting an authorized Liberty dealer.
Is The Liberty Lincoln Made In The Usa?
Yes, every Liberty Lincoln Gun Safe is proudly made in the USA. This supports American jobs and high manufacturing standards.
